Key Parties

Learn more about the key parties involved in the Treasury Management Product.

Below is a list of all the key parties involved in the Nara Treasury Management & Yield Product and their respective roles and responsibilities.

Entity Name

Role

Nara Technology Ltd. ("Platform Provider")

A software company responsible for developing and maintaining the Nara Platform.

Nara SPV

A bankruptcy-remote SPV operated by an independent board of directors. Nara SPV is currently the only Borrower approved for the Treasury Management Product. Nara SPV is the financial counter-party for Lenders and broker/dealers, banks, and custodians.

Lenders

Investors who provide capital to Nara for lending activities.

Borrowers

Institutions that receive loans on Nara. Initiatlly it will be exlusively the Nara SPV.

Investment Strategist

Third party investment managers that devise the investment strategy and manages the assets.

Custodians

Regulated financial institutions that hold digital assets on behalf of Nara and its clients. Custodians provide secure storage for digital assets and facilitate asset transfers between parties.

Hex Trust Limited

Hex Trust Limited a fully licensed digital asset custodian founded in 2018 that provides institutional-grade custody, staking, and market services for digital assets. It serves protocols, foundations, financial institutions, and the Web3 ecosystem, aiming to bridge traditional finance and blockchain technology securely and compliantly

Hex Trust is a partner of Nara, and will provide custody services for RWA tokens issued.

Broker/Dealers

Regulated financial institutions that facilitate the trading of digital assets on behalf of Nara and its clients. Broker/Dealers provide market liquidity and execute trades for Nara.

Hex Trust MENA FZE has obtained a full Virtual Asset Service Provider license from Dubai’s Virtual Asset Regulatory Authority (VARA) and will assist in distributing Nara’s virtual assets across Dubai’s freezones and mainland.

Legal Counsel

Provides legal advice and guidance to Nara and its clients, ensuring all activities comply with applicable laws and regulations.

Auditors

Provide independent assurance that Nara ’s financial statements are accurate and complete. Auditors also review Nara ’s internal controls and processes to ensure their effectiveness.

Regulators

Government agencies that oversee the financial services industry. Regulators ensure financial institutions operate safely and soundly and comply with applicable laws and regulations.

Technology Providers

Provide technology solutions to Nara and its clients. Technology Providers develop and maintain the software and infrastructure supporting Nara ’s operations.

Service Providers

Provide various services to Nara and its clients, including legal, accounting, and administrative services, assisting Nara in its day-to-day operations.
